Introduction to Sulfur Hexafluoride


SF6 gas, a man-made inert gas with a history of a hundred years, was synthesized by French chemists Moissan and Lebeau in 1900. After being used by the U.S. military in nuclear military plans around 1940, its commercial value gradually became apparent, and it began to be offered commercially in 1947. Today, SF6 gas has become a key player in the power industry.


Functions of the SF6 Gas Density Monitor


In the power industry, sulfur hexafluoride (SF6) gas plays an important role, widely used as an arc extinguishing and insulating medium in enclosed medium and high-voltage switches. Its excellent electrical performance allows devices to operate more economically and with lower maintenance, saving a lot of space.


High Accuracy and Rapid Response


The SF6 gas density monitor uses advanced sensor technology and microelectronic processing technology, featuring high accuracy and rapid response. It can accurately and promptly detect the concentration of sulfur hexafluoride gas, ensuring the accuracy of monitoring data.


Strong Stability


The SF6 gas density monitor has good stability, capable of maintaining stable detection data during long-term operation, and is not easily affected by external factors. This is thanks to its advanced algorithms and full-range temperature and humidity compensation functions, allowing the detector to maintain high performance in different environments.


Multiple Alarm Functions


The SF6 gas density monitor is usually equipped with multiple alarm functions, such as audio-visual alarms and relay outputs. When the concentration of sulfur hexafluoride gas exceeds the standard, the detector immediately triggers an alarm mechanism to remind staff to take timely measures to ensure safety.


Intelligence and Automation


The SF6 gas density monitor typically features intelligence and automation, such as supporting remote calibration, data storage and export, and wireless transmission. These functions make the detector more convenient and efficient to use, while also improving the convenience and security of data management.


High Protection Level


The SF6 gas density monitor usually has a high protection level, such as IP67. This means that the detector is waterproof, dustproof, explosion-proof, and shockproof, capable of working normally in harsh environments, ensuring the continuity and reliability of monitoring work.


Easy Installation and Maintenance


The SF6 gas density monitor usually adopts a modular design, making installation and maintenance simpler and more convenient. At the same time, the detector also provides a variety of optional functions, such as an LCD screen and local audio-visual alarms, which can be flexibly configured according to actual needs.
